Another world-class project will emerge in Bratislava, as the winner of the Southbank competition has been announced

2. March 2023

The winners of the architectural and urban planning competition for the project with the working title Southbank, are the renowned architectural studios Snøhetta and Studio Egret West in cooperation with the local studio gro architects.

The winning studios have an impressive portfolio of award-winning projects across the globe. Some of the most famous projects of the Norwegian studio Snøhetta include the opera and ballet building in Oslo, the headquarters of the French newspaper Le Monde, and a natural pavilion for observing reindeer. Among other things, the studio is well known for its sensitive work with natural context and its influence on urbanism and architecture. London-based Studio Egret West is known primarily for its urban projects in Britain, where they focus on placemaking and creating lively public spaces.

The architectural studio Snøhetta is famous for its projects:

Norwegian National Opera and Ballet – Oslo, Norway
Le Monde Group Headquarters – Paris, France
“Under” – Europe’s First Underwater Restaurant – Lindesnes, Norway
Tverrfjellhytta, Norwegian Wild Reindeer Pavilion – Hjerkinn, Dovre, Norway

The architectural studio Studio Egret West is famous for its project in Great Britain:

Kidbrooke
Barking
Clapham One
The Old Vinyl Factory

The architectural and urban planning competition was launched in mid-August last year. Out of the 52 proposals received, six world-renowned architectural groups were selected for the second round, when they developed their designs in greater detail. When choosing the winner, the jury of professionals evaluated the design’s underlying concept, its complexity, the quality of urbanism and architecture, and the use of public space, with an emphasis on greenery and the natural context of the project’s location.

The winning design will be presented to the professional public in early April, and subsequently to the general public as well.
